FDA-Approved: T2D & Obesity

GLP-1 / GIP Dual Agonist · Gold Standard

Tirzepatide

Mounjaro® (T2D) · Zepbound® (Obesity) · Compounded versions available

Tirzepatide is the most clinically studied and FDA-approved GLP-1/GIP dual agonist for weight loss. Its simultaneous activation of both GLP-1 and GIP receptors produces appetite reduction, improved insulin sensitivity, slowed gastric emptying, and metabolic effects that single GLP-1 agonists cannot fully replicate. Phase 3 clinical trials demonstrated highly significant body weight reduction outcomes across diverse patient populations. It is the first-line medication in Arbour Longevity's weight loss program for eligible patients.

  • FDA-approved for type 2 diabetes (Mounjaro®) and chronic weight management (Zepbound®). Compounded tirzepatide prescribed under applicable 503A/503B regulations. Brand-name formulations also available. Contraindications, including personal/family history of medullary thyroid carcinoma and MEN 2, reviewed at consultation.

Typical Administration

Subcutaneous injection · Weekly · Titrated from starting dose under clinician supervision · Patient self-administered

Phase 3 Trials: Not FDA Approved

GLP-1 / GIP / Glucagon Triple Agonist · Investigational

Retatrutide

Triple Agonist · Investigational Compound · Phase 3 Clinical Trials

Retatrutide adds glucagon receptor agonism to the dual GLP-1/GIP mechanism, potentially increasing energy expenditure beyond what appetite suppression alone achieves. Phase 2 trial data demonstrated body weight reduction outcomes that represent some of the highest figures recorded in pharmaceutical trials to date. It is currently in Phase 3 trials. This compound has not received FDA approval. It is prescribed as an investigational compound with comprehensive informed consent.

  • ⚠ INVESTIGATIONAL, not FDA approved. Phase 3 clinical trials ongoing. Prescribed at Arbour Longevity as an investigational compound following comprehensive evaluation, full regulatory and evidence disclosure, risk discussion, and written informed consent. Compounding availability is subject to current regulations.

Typical Administration

Subcutaneous injection · Weekly · Clinician-supervised titration required · Patient self-administered

FDA-Approved: T2D · Off-Label in Weight Programs

Biguanide · Insulin Sensitizer · Metabolic Support

Metformin

Glucophage® · Established metabolic medication

Metformin is one of the most studied medications in metabolic medicine, improving insulin sensitivity, reducing hepatic glucose production, and supporting metabolic efficiency. In weight loss programs it may be used adjunctively to address insulin resistance that limits fat loss, particularly in patients with metabolic syndrome, pre-diabetes, or PCOS. Off-label use in weight management is disclosed at consultation.

Typical Administration

Oral tablet · Daily or twice daily · Titrated to minimize GI side effects

FDA-Approved: Epilepsy/Migraine · Off-Label Adjunct

Anticonvulsant · Appetite Modulation Adjunct

Topiramate

Topamax® · Weight Loss Adjunct When Indicated

Topiramate is FDA-approved for epilepsy and migraine prophylaxis and is used off-label as an appetite modulation adjunct in weight management programs. It may enhance the appetite-reducing effects of GLP-1 therapy in select patients. It is used at Arbour Longevity only when clinically indicated based on individual patient profile, not as a routine component of every program. Full off-label disclosure and risk discussion occur at consultation.

Typical Administration

Oral tablet · Low-dose · Used when clinically indicated · Titrated under supervision

Tesamorelin

A GHRH analogue FDA-approved for HIV-associated lipodystrophy, used off-label for visceral adipose tissue reduction. May specifically target metabolically active abdominal fat when GLP-1 therapy alone is insufficient. Full off-label disclosure at consultation.
